Dahoga Dash 5K

Wilcox, PA, May 28, 2000

Results courtesy of the Elk County Striders.

Dahoga Dash Enjoys Cool Weather

    The fourth annual Dahoga Dash 5K Run was held Sunday, May 28, on Dahoga Road in Wilcox, Pa.  Temperatures in the upper forties and overcast skies produced excellent weather conditions for the 80 runners. 

    The overall winners was Bryan Johnston from Kane, Pa, with a time of 17:08.  The first overall female was Erica Hoffman from St. Marys, Pa, with a time of 20:53.
